Odor of gas reported in townhome garage, Bel Air MD
Heads up: This post was detected from real-time dispatch audio. Information may be incomplete, and the situation may evolve. Always verify using official agency releases.
According to the dispatch call, a gas odor was reported in the garage of a townhome near Coalbee's Circle between Coolgate Drive and North and South End in Harford County. Fire responders were dispatched to investigate.
